Wasserlosen is a part of the municipality of the same name Wasserlosen in the district of Schweinfurt in Lower Franconia ( Bavaria ).

geography

Wasserlosen lies in Franconia on the Franconian dry plate . In the south of Wasserlosen lies Greßthal , in the north Sulzthal , in the southeast Obbach.

history

On July 4th 804 Wasserlosen was first mentioned in a document with the name Wazerlosum .

At the end of the Franco-Prussian War in 1870/71 there were two casualties from Wasserlosen.

On February 4, 1911, the first water pipeline was put into operation. This ended the water shortage that gave the town its name. In 1982 Wasserlosen became a member of the Kaistener Group water procurement association.

At the end of the Second World War, Wasserlosen had 33 dead and 10 missing.

In 1951, on instructions from the Americans, there was a threat of an expansion of the Hammelburg military training area ( Bonnland ), which, along with five other villages, would also fall victim to waterless people. On June 8, 1951, several hundred farmers drove to Bonn to demonstrate against these intentions in front of the Federal Palace. Due to the massive protest and resistance of the population and the help of the Bundestag member Maria Probst , these plans were not implemented. As a thank you for the help, the sports hall was later named after her.

On December 30, 1980, the former Federal President Karl Carstens stayed for three hours in Wasserlosen on one of his hikes across Germany. Michael Glos , the former Minister of Economic Affairs, was among his 400 fellow travelers .

Culture and sights

Attractions

Inside the Simon and Jude Church
  • Simon and Judas Church from 1574. During the Second World War, the large Marienglocke with 1,150 kg and the Josefsglocke with 575 kg were melted down in the bell cemetery near the port of Hamburg .
  • On the road to Sulzthal there is the Lourdes Chapel.

Economy and Infrastructure

traffic

From Wasserlosen you can drive via Greßthal to junction 98 Wasserlosen on the A 7 (E 45) motorway .

There is a bus connection (No. 8139) operated by Omnibusverkehr Franken GmbH (OVF) to Schweinfurt.

education

The primary school for the villages of Wasserlosen, Greßthal, Schwemmelsbach and Rütschenhausen is located in Wasserlosen.
